| Advanced Fuel System |
|
File Description:
Complete and integrated fuel system for Orbiter spacefract. For use in refueling/defueling operations as well as internal fuel transfers in orbit.
Indludes: Two fuel transfer pumps complete with spool times, governors, safety trips, pump temperature, and qusi-realistic fluid physics for static and dynamic pressure in the system. Ability to address up to 10 tanks per vessel with differening transfer rates and fuel temperature. Internal tank-to-tank transfers and refueling/defueling to and from remote tanks on docked ships. Transfer manifold for filling or refueling multiple tanks at the same time. Vessel and MFD independant operation, meaning the system continues to operate weather you're piloting the vessel or have switched to another one. An integraded MFD for controlling the fuel system. A 31-page users manual including detail on pump preformance, a system diagram, and step-by-step example procedures. PDF format with complete bookmarks and embedded cross-references.
This is half a beta at the present. While it gets the job done it's boud to be rough around the edges in some places.

| Baron fuel planner |
|
File Description:
This program will give you a guide for how much fuel to take on a flight with the Dreamfleet Baron 58. It will NOT be a perfect calculation. This program will not fly the airplane for you, nor will it manage the engines for you. If you don't manage your engines according to the documentation, this program will not be accurate at all. The program takes into account the numbers from the documentation along with winds to determine how much fuel you should need for a particular flight.
This program is not associated with or supported by Dreamfleet.
